As of July 01, 2026, the average annual salary for Booking Agent in Colorado is $37,154, equivalent to $18 per hour, $715 weekly, or $3,096 monthly. These figures, sourced from Salary.com’s real-time job posting scans, highlight competitive earning potential for Booking Agent in cities like San Jose, Santa Clara, and San Francisco.

Annually Salaries for Booking Agent in Colorado vary widely, spanning from $32,087 to $42,455. Most professionals fall between the 25th percentile ($34,502) and 75th percentile ($39,929), while top earners (90th percentile) make $42,455 per year. What is a Booking Agent ?

A talent agent, or booking agent, is a person who finds jobs for actors, authors, film directors, musicians, models, professional athletes, writers, screenwriters, broadcast journalists, and other professionals in various entertainment or broadcast businesses but also agents. In addition, an agent defends, supports and promotes the interest of their clients. The way old talent agencies specialize, either by creating departments within the agency or developing entire agencies that primarily or wholly represent one specialty. For example, there are modeling agencies, commercial talent agencies, ...
